How to Come Up With Your Own Accounting Puns

So you want to crafting your own accounting puns? If so, welcome to the world where creativity meets the world of numbers and ledgers. Creating your own puns not only adds a personal touch to your humor but also sharpens your wit and brings a unique sparkle to everyday financial conversations.

Begin by immersing yourself in the language of accounting. Familiarize yourself with common accounting terms, concepts, and phrases. This is the foundation upon which puns are built. Terms like 'balance sheet,' 'net income,' 'assets,' and 'liabilities' are not just elements of financial statements but potential goldmines for humor.

Play with words and meanings. Accounting terms often have double meanings or sound similar to everyday words. For instance, 'accrual' sounds like 'cruel,' opening up a world of pun possibilities. Think along the lines of, "It's accrual world in accounting."

Link common phrases with accounting jargon. Take a well-known phrase or idiom and give it an accounting twist. If the saying is "Time is money," you could spin it into "In accounting, time is money... and so are accruals."

Experiment with wordplay and rhymes. Rhymes can add a catchy and memorable element to your puns. For example, "When accountants are stressed, they feel the ‘strain’ in ‘restrain’ing their budgets."

Use everyday situations to inspire your puns. Think about how accounting concepts can apply to daily life. A joke such as "Why do accountants make good gardeners? Because they have the best 'plant' for growth and 'net' gains!" merges the worlds of gardening and finance humorously.

Think about the humorous side of accounting stereotypes. Accountants are often seen as meticulous and detail-oriented, so play with these stereotypes in a light-hearted way. You could come up with something like, "Why was the accountant always calm? Because they knew how to 'balance' their emotions!"

Consider the absurd and the exaggerated. Sometimes, the best puns are those that take a concept to its most ridiculous extreme. Imagine an accountant superhero whose superpower is crunching numbers at lightning speed, leading to a pun like, "In the world of superheroes, accountants don't wear capes; they wear spreadsheets!"

Test your puns on friends or colleagues. Gauge their reactions to refine your humor. A pun that makes someone groan or chuckle is often a sign you’re on the right track.

Keep a note of pun ideas as they come to you. Sometimes the best puns strike at the least expected moments. Keep a small journal or use a note-taking app to jot down ideas as they emerge.

Stay updated on accounting trends and news. Sometimes, current events in the finance world can provide fresh material for your puns.
